Undrafted free agents may be an afterthought now, but expect to see several making an impact for the Saints this year. In 2013, seven undrafted rookies made the Saints 53 man roster. Of the 53 players on last year's squad, nearly half (24) actually weren't drafted, beginning their career as relative unknowns.

Of all the players listed below, most won't be heard from in the future. However, there's bound to be several players who make an impact. At least one undrafted free agent has made the squad every season since Sean Payton has been head coach (2006-present).
